Wealth Genesis exhibits multiple classic pig-butchering scam indicators: a very new domain, aggressive trading promises, and vague legal/regulatory language without specifics or verification. Numerous terms (CFD, crypto, copy trading, automated trading) are invoked to lure investors, and there is no verifiable company information presented.
Why We Think This Is A Scam
Domain registered only 19 days ago; highly inconsistent with established trading platform claims.
No evidence of regulatory/licensing details despite legal & regulation menu language.
Heavily markets high-risk/volatile products (crypto, CFDs, copy trading, automated trading) without material disclaimers or specifics.
No verifiable office address, company registration number, or contact details provided.
Overuse of generic phrasing and buzzwords ("innovative trading platform," "trade global markets with confidence") without substantiating claims.
No user testimonials, independent reviews, or verifiable proof of business activity.
Chat widgets and aggressive sign-up calls to action are pig-butchering hallmarks, commonly used to begin social engineering.
